      Wages for Medical Secretaries and Administrative Assistants in NEW MEXICO

      Location Pay
      Period
      2024
      10% 25% Median 75% 90%
      United States Hourly $16.85 $18.21 $21.46 $23.90 $28.87
      Yearly $35,050 $37,880 $44,640 $49,720 $60,050
      New Mexico Hourly $16.68 $17.66 $20.10 $23.77 $27.23
      Yearly $34,700 $36,730 $41,810 $49,430 $56,640
      Santa Fe, NM Metro Area Hourly $18.23 $20.00 $23.66 $24.29 $29.17
      Yearly $37,920 $41,600 $49,220 $50,530 $60,670
      Albuquerque, NM Metro Area Hourly $17.60 $18.62 $21.49 $23.91 $27.41
      Yearly $36,610 $38,740 $44,700 $49,720 $57,010
      Northern New Mexico Balance of State Hourly $15.44 $17.24 $18.75 $22.46 $23.87
      Yearly $32,110 $35,850 $38,990 $46,720 $49,660
      Las Cruces, NM Metro Area Hourly $15.29 $16.68 $17.86 $21.72 $25.71
      Yearly $31,800 $34,700 $37,150 $45,180 $53,470
      Farmington, NM Metro Area Hourly $14.65 $17.16 $17.68 $21.73 $23.54
      Yearly $30,480 $35,690 $36,770 $45,190 $48,970
      Eastern New Mexico Balance of State Hourly $15.93 $16.75 $17.66 $21.88 $24.61
      Yearly $33,140 $34,840 $36,730 $45,500 $51,180
